# Flaglight Rollouts — Approvals

Quick version for on-call: any rollout touching more than 5% of traffic needs an approval in Flaglight before the ramp continues. Kill switches don't need approval — just flip them and note it in the incident channel. Scheduled ramps pause automatically if error budget burns hot. If you're stuck at 2 a.m. with a pending approval, there's one person authorized to override, and that's the approver below.

account owner for tagep-bafof: Norael Gilax Juleth

## Cron migration — registering a flow

When porting a cron job from the legacy Tallgrass scheduler into the Orrery workflow engine, first disable the cron entry, then verify no in-flight run remains before registering the replacement flow. Orrery deduplicates by flow name, so reuse the exact job identifier. Idempotency keys are mandatory for any flow touching the ledger tables. Register the flow with the following engine configuration.

settings of fahag-haduf:
[ulaox]
port = 8443
region = south-2
host = ulaox.lumiccorp.internal
timeout_ms = 500
retries = 8

Management Meeting Minutes — Expansion Review

Present: all heads of department. Apologies: Operations.

1. Expansion into the Carvane region approved in principle. Site survey complete; two candidate locations shortlisted in Ostley and Brimford.
2. Hiring plan: twelve roles in phase one, local recruitment preferred.
3. Capital request to be finalised by Finance before month end.
4. Marketing to prepare regional launch materials.

Next review in four weeks. The confidential rationale for the Carvane move is recorded below.

confidential, bawip-fahap: Gross margin on Ulaael came in at 5 percent against a plan of 10 percent. Only 5 of the 100 pilot accounts renewed Ulaael, so a churn review is set for July 1.

## Artifact Signing — SDK Parity Notes (Weekly Sync)

Kestrel SDK for Android reached parity with the Swift client this sprint: offline queueing, batched telemetry, and retry semantics now match. Both SDKs ship as signed artifacts from the same pipeline. Remaining gap: background sync throttling, targeted next sprint. Verify both release bundles before tagging. Both artifacts validate against the shared signing key below.

signing key of kawig-fafog = bky19_6Fypv1qws7J8qJtaYjX